Why use GLM-4 32B on OpenRouter?

OpenRouter offers GLM-4 32B with pay-as-you-go pricing at $0.10/1M input tokens. OpenRouter is a multi-provider LLM aggregator offering unified API access to 300+ models from all major labs and emerging providers, with automatic failover for reliability.

FAQ

What does GLM-4 32B cost on OpenRouter?

On OpenRouter, GLM-4 32B costs $0.1 per 1M input tokens and $0.1 per 1M output tokens.

What is the context window for GLM-4 32B on OpenRouter?

GLM-4 32B supports a 128k token context window on OpenRouter.

What API model ID do I use for GLM-4 32B on OpenRouter?

Use the model ID z-ai/glm-4-32b when calling OpenRouter's API.

Who created GLM-4 32B?

GLM-4 32B was created by Tsinghua Knowledge Engineering Group (THUDM) as part of the GLM-4 model family.

Is GLM-4 32B open source?

GLM-4 32B is open source according to the seed data.
